About Vorto

Vorto is on a mission to increase sustainability and create more jobs by making supply chains more efficient across the entire value chain. Through powerful AI technology, Vorto's autonomous supply chain platform seeks to reduce carbon emissions caused by supply chain transportation, improve the lives of approximately 3.5 million truck drivers and create more jobs across all players in B2B transactions. About the Role

Are you passionate about leading operational excellence in an entrepreneurial and dynamic work environment? Are you yearning for an opportunity to utilize your creativity to grow a scaling process? We are looking for an Operations Manager, CPG to join us on our journey to facilitate a digital revolution in the B2B supply chain. We are a culture-first organization that works relentlessly to maintain our culture.

The Operations Manager, CPG will work with our operations and engineering teams to foster customer relationships through feature development, customer, and customer-vendor onboardings, account management and support operations.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Support one or multiple SaaS Customers
  • Leads a team in a fast-paced, changing environment
  • Provides strategy and a playbook for the team that aligns with overall company vision and objectives
  • Leads the change management and adoption cycle of users which includes the delivery and articulation of Vorto's value proposition to various customer stakeholders
  • Trains and onboards users across a customer's supply chain and logistics network
  • Provides support to the customer, including development of support automation tools
  • Understand and sell solutions aligned to customers' unique problems and strategic objectives
  • Identify new opportunities to drive innovation to the market and strategize development ideas to address these opportunities
  • Liaise between customer users and Product team to for new feature evaluation
  • Maintains relationships with customer stakeholders, including buyers, influencers, users, and their vendors
  • Immerses yourself in the business & company strategy to understand our biggest opportunities for growth
  • Works with both internal and external stakeholders to drive product partnerships and influence our product development roadmap to drive growth and differentiation
  • Establishes KPIs and implement regular reporting to ensure measurement of strategic progress
  • Other duties and special projects as assigned

Requirements:
  • Prior SaaS experience required
  • Proven track record of exceeding annual targets and KPIs
  • 3+ years experience with Customer Change Management/Customer Service required
  • Experience building networks and relationships at all levels of an organization (internal & external)
  • Proven ability to work cross functionally across customers' operations, IT, supply chain, logistics and finance departments while supporting customer adoption
  • Understanding of service-focused operations teams that support a group of customers whose operations are 24/7/365
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(outlook, excel, word)
  • Demonstrate a strong sense of urgency in all projects and an ability to prioritize and re-prioritize as necessary.
  • Ability to multi-task projects and required tasks in an organized fashion
  • Ability to work in a team environment as well as self-motivated in individual projects
  • Ability to communicate both verbally and written to all levels of the organization
  • Ability to travel 50-75% to the field
